Fresno State Edges CSUB 6-4

FRESNO, Calif.—Fresno State edged CSU Bakersfield 6-4 Tuesday night at Beiden Field. 

Zach Ashford led off the Fresno State second with a single. With one out, McCarthy Tatum walked before Joe Prior grounded out to first. The ground out advanced both runners for Kolby Batesole. A Max Carter wild pitch allowed Ashford to score and Tatum to go to third. Carter worked out of the inning as he got Batesole to fly out to left for the third out.

Mahlik Jones led off the CSUB third with an infield single. He moved to second on a successful Dustin Frailey sacrifice bunt. Cody White reached on another infield single to bring up David Metzgar. Metzgar grounded into 6-4 fielder's choice, but Jones scored to tie the score. Carter hit a shot off of the leg of Fresno State starter Edgar Gonzalez, but Gonzalez was able to toss the ball to Kevin Viers at first to record the final out.

Carter hit Ryan Dobson to get the Bulldogs' third underway. With one away, Brody Russell, a Bakersfield native, doubled down the left field line to plate Dobson, returning the lead to Fresno State. Jake Stone, the Bulldogs' No. 3 hitter, walked. Like Russell, Ashford doubled down the left field line, this time scoring two Fresno State runs. Carter struck out Viers before Tatum struck out looking to end the inning. 

Russell walked to begin the Fresno State fifth. With one out, Ashford recorded his third hit, an opposite field single to left. With runners on first and second, Viers grounded out to first allowing both runners to move up a base. Tatum singled to left to drive in two runs. Tatum stole second on Moten's first pitch to Prior.

Carter reached on an infield single with one out in the top of the sixth and moved to second on an error by Batesole, the Bulldogs' shortstop. Chance Gusbeth worked out a walk off of Fresno State reliever Brennon Williams. Drew Seelman loaded the bases with an infield singled to third. Ryan Grotjohn recorded a sac fly to center that drove in Carter. Both runners advanced as Williams faced Joey Sanchez. Sanchez got his first hit in 12 at-bats on the season with single up the middle, scoring two. Rickey Ramirez relieved Williams. He would get Mahlik Jones with two outs on the board. Jones recorded his second double of the year to get Sanchez to third. Frailey lined out to right to conclude the frame.

Jones went 2-for-3 with a run score and pitched a scoreless sixth inning before being relieved by Adam Coats to start the seventh. Ashford would go 3-for-3 with two runs scored and two RBI's before being lifted for a pinch-hitter Aaron Arruda in the seventh. Arruda singled to left to bring up Viers who flew out to left. With the count 1-1 on Tatum, Arruda stole second. Tatum worked out a walk for Prior's spot in the lineup. Jarrett Veiga relieved Coats as the Bulldogs went to pinch-hitter Torin Goldstein. Veiga's first pitch got away from White behind the dish, allowing both runners to move up 90-feet. With the count 2-0, Goldstein grounded out to second for the final out.

Gusbeth singled to begin the CSUB eighth but Seelman would strike out. Pinch-hitter Sergio Robles would also strike out as Gusbeth was caught stealing second for the double play. Guibor posted his second hit of the night, an infield single with two outs in the eighth. Gusbeth became the sixth pitcher of the night for the Roadrunners when he relieved Matthew Franco as CSUB sent the right handed throwing Gusbeth against the right handed hitting Russell. Up 1-2 in the count, Gusbeth hit Russell. Stone walked to load the bases. Arruda struck out looking to keep it a two-run game.

Fresno State closer Tim Borst came on in the ninth and began the inning by giving up a single to Sanchez. With one out, Frailey singled to left center. With the tying run at first, White struck out for the third time in the game. Metzgar struck out to end the game.

CSUB outhit the Bulldogs 11-8, but left eight on base and struck out eight times. Frailey and White both had two hits. Fresno State improved to 9-0 on the year.

“I thought we hit the ball really well, but we made a couple of mistakes on the mound that cost us the game,” said CSUB head coach Bob Macaluso. “We want to see who can earn a spot and help the team win. We want to get guys quality playing time so they are ready to go when they are called upon in the next couple of weeks and conference play.”

The Roadrunners (4-3) will return to the field this weekend at the University of Arizona Wildcat Classic. CSUB will play four games in Tucson, beginning Friday against Saint Mary's at 2 p.m. (MST).  The Roadrunners return home Mar. 11-13 when CSUB hosts UC Riverside.
